In Loving Memory

Evelyn A. Williams (Livingston), wife of the late Jimmy Williams, passed away peacefully in her home on Friday, May 9th 2025 at the age of 85. Born in Columbia, SC, she was the daughter of the Late John Lewis and Ola Mae Ellisor Livingston. 

 

Evelyn was a loving mother, grandmother, and wife that devoted her life to family, community, and service. She was a graduate of Columbia High School and afterwards worked until retirement at CEEUS while raising her family. She was a survivor of breast cancer that created the strong, independent, woman and fighter that she became. She was a devout Christian and active member of Beulah Methodist Church in Sandy Run, SC. Throughout this life she was a dedicated follower of Christ with unwavering faith. 

 

Evelyn was a shining light in her community and brought joy and laughter to everyone around her. Her journey on earth was filled with love, kindness, and compassion. She was preceded in death by her husband; brothers, Vernon Livingston, Cecil Livingston; sister, Margaret Derrick; along with her parents. Surviving are her children, Terri Blanton (Mike), Brad Williams (Sandra), and Jeff Williams (Ginger); Grandchildren, Chaz Williams (Savannah), Lindsay Colvin (Josh), Garrett Williams (Maggie), Coley Williams, and Deanna Williams (Clinton); Great Grandchildren, Carson and Blake Williams, Charlotte and Palmer Colvin. 

 

A funeral service will be held on Tuesday, May 13th at 12:00pm at Beulah Methodist Church in Sandy Run. Burial service will follow at Southland Memorial Gardens. The family will receive friends one hour prior to the service at the church. In lieu of flowers, memorials may be made to St. Jude’s Children Research Hospital. 

 

We continue to remember Evelyn for the love and warmth she brought to our family and community. We rejoice with comfort knowing that she has entered her heavenly home and is resting peacefully.
